## Environment Variables

Lintharbor reads its baseline from BASELINE_PATH at startup. Set BASELINE_STRICT=1 in CI so new findings fail the build. Baseline uploads to the Driftgate service are authenticated; reviewers should verify the upload token is never committed. The token goes in .env.ci on the line right after this sentence.

sealed setting: LEDGER_TOKEN20=6148d35bbb480b0ab79e

Q: Why did my plugin's hook not fire during the nightly reminder run? A: The Caretide reminder job for clinic appointments batches patients by timezone and only invokes plugin hooks after the core template render succeeds. If your hook throws or exceeds the 2-second budget, Caretide skips it silently for that batch and logs a warning. Validate your hook against the sandbox harness before release, and check timeout settings carefully. Full hook lifecycle docs and sandbox instructions are on the internal page here.

runbook for tagug-hafog: https://jira.lumiclabs.internal/projects/pages/pages/9773c0d8

## Support

Catalogue imports for Shelfwright run nightly. If an import fails, check the validation report first; most failures are malformed MARC-like records from the Brindlemoor feed. Do not re-run imports manually during the freeze window. Known issues and workarounds live on the release wiki. For anything blocking a release cut — stuck jobs, duplicate holdings, or checksum mismatches — contact the catalogue team directly.

alerts address for kafof-bagag: kasael@olvarqdyn.corp